2012 SDB Week of Prayer: Day 4 (Our Friend)

1/3/2012

0 Comments

 
WEDNESDAY, JANUARY 4, 2012
John 15:14:  “You are my friend, if ye do whatever I command you.”

Communication is used by every living thing. Our way to our Father in heaven is through Jesus the only one. He commanded us to do whatever He said.

Why? Because he wants every human to know that he is the God of love. We can spread the Kingdom of heaven and
communicate in all languages.


During the darkness of World War II, the British people were truly thankful for King George VI because of his faith and leading his country in prayer. While most other European leaders had fled their own countries, this is what King George prayed: “I believe from my heart that the cause which binds together my people and our gallant and faithful allies is the cause of Christian civilization. Let us then put our trust as I do in God and in the unconquerable
spirit of the British people.” In 1942 the king called for a national day of prayer. The following year the allies started to see the war turning in their favor.


Matthew 6:33: But seek first His kingdom and His righteousness, and all these things will be given to you as well.


Our prayer today is for our brethren in Australia and New Zealand and newer work in the region.
